Itinerary

Pass by

Pass by the Hawthorne Bridge that joins Hawthorne Boulevard and Madison Street. This truss bridge is the oldest vertical-lift bridge operating in the United States and the oldest highway bridge in Portland.

Pass by

Pass by the Marquam Bridge which is the busiest bridge in Oregon. It is a double-deck, steel-truss cantilever bridge carrying Interstate 5 traffic.

Pass by

Cruise by OMSI and see the USS Blueback, a barbel class submarine in the United States Navy.

Pass by

Cruise under this cable-stayed bridge known as the Bridge of the People.

Pass by

Cruise under the Ross Island Bridge that connects Arthur Street to Powell Boulevard. This is a cantilever truss bridge that spans the Willamette River.

Pass by

Cruise by the oldest continually operating amusement park in the country. Oaks Amusement Park opened in May 1905 and is just 3.5 miles south of Downtown Portland.

Pass by

Cruise under the Sellwood Bridge. This is a deck arch bridge that spans the Willamette River.

Pass by

Cruise by this riverfront part covering about 7.6 acres in southeast Portland.

Pass by

Cruise by Waverley Country Club, one of the first golf clubs in the west, established in 1896. Fifty years before the construction of Waverley Country Club on the current site, its history can be traced back to Henderson Luelling, known as the Johnny Appleseed of the West. It is believed by many that the presentation of the green jacket at the Masters started at Waverley.

Pass by

Cruise by much of Tom McCall Waterfront Park which has 36 acres of open space and is host to a variety of events throughout the year.

Pass by

Cruise under the Morrison Bridge, named after a Scottish immigrant, John L. Morrison, who built the first home on Morrison Street.

Pass by

Cruise under the Burnside Bridge, distinctive for its Italian Renaissance-style towers and was made famous by its architect Joseph Straus, who was also the architect for the famed Golden Gate Bridge in San Francisco.

Pass by

The Oregon Convention Center is easy to recognize from the water due to its two blue-green glass spires.

Pass by

The Rose Quarter campus includes the Veterans Memorial Coliseum and Moda Center. The Moda Center has a seating capacity of nearly 20,000 for NBA basketball games and is the current home of the Portland Trailblazers.

Pass by

The Steel Bridge is quite remarkable for all its design characteristics. It is the world's only double deck bridge with independent lifts.

Pass by

The Burnside Bridge is a great spot to view the "Portland Oregon" sign also known as the "White Stag" sign, which we’ll pass on the port side of the vessel.
